Transaction 8eaed10d544e256d4214295cb51af86c8b17b2da929123f4a95134ed69d623b2

1 Input
2 Outputs
  • 8eaed10d544e256d4214295cb51af86c8b17b2da929123f4a95134ed69d623b2:0
  • value  20469352819
    address  3C8YWo63k82MT5CpSKdogbyPkyncqajJ7b
  • 8eaed10d544e256d4214295cb51af86c8b17b2da929123f4a95134ed69d623b2:1
  • value  106261
    address  3P3txnfmZp3r6AgsVteXJbQrDDuoVJAvXo